Sony presents PS plus games for August
24.07.2021 18:12Sony has revealed which games PS Plus subscribers will have to get their hands on during the month of August.
The games are Plants vs. Zombies: Battle for Neighborville, Tennis World Tour 2 for PlayStation 4 and Hunter's Arena: Legends for PlayStation 5.
These games will be released on August 3 and until then you have the opportunity to get your hands on this month's PS Plus titles which are A Plague Tale: Innocence, Call of Duty: Black Ops 4 and the arcade wrestling game WWE 2K Battlegrounds.
Daimler investing in electric engines
24.07.2021 10:35A rumbling diesel engine in a gleaming Mercedes - soon just a small antique memory. Now the German car manufacturer Daimler is also investing heavily in electric power.
The company, which among other things manufactures the Mercedes cars, is now investing 40 billion euros in converting all of their cars with only electric power before 2030.
The company announces that Mercedes-Benz will be fully electric during this decade, and that all models will have an electric version from 2025.
New Macbook Air - Q2 2022
23.07.2021 19:36According to analyst Ming-Chi Kuo, Apple plans to release a new model of MacBook Air around the middle of next year. The model is rumored to have a 13.3-inch mini-LED screen, iPad Pro 12.9-inch is today the only Apple device with the screen technology. The new screen will enable a thinner and lighter design, while at the same time it can show a wider color scale and more contrast with deeper blacks. Earlier rumors have also said that the new MacBook Air will have thinner frames around the screen and support for MagSafe, something that the upcoming MacBook Pro is also rumored to get. It is also said that the computer will come in several colors, similar to the new iMac.
The computer will also get a new upgraded version of the M1 processor, which will be faster and more efficient. According to Mark Gurman, the processor should have as many CPU cores as M1 (eight) but increase to nine or ten GPU cores from seven or eight.
Free Apple TV with Playstation 5 - for six months
23.07.2021 11:07If you have a PlayStation 5, you can now get six months with Apple TV + at no extra cost. To activate this extended trial period, you must have a PlayStation Network account and an Apple ID.
Then just search for the Apple TV app via the console's search box and follow the instructions in the app.
This offer is valid until July 22, 2022.
Activision Blizzard inc. is being sued
23.07.2021 10:47Activision Blizzard Inc. has been sued by the California Department of Fair Employment and Housing because the workplace has a boyish corporate culture where female employees are exposed to unwelcome sexual invitations, are discriminated against and have lower chances of being promoted.
The lawsuit does not come from nowhere as the authority has been investigating Activision Blizzard for a long time with the majority of testimonies. In the atmosphere you can read that the workplace was like working for a student association where the men drank alcohol during working hours and harassed the female employees. The men who are accused are said to have come drunk to work and played video games while the women had to take care of their chores. The bosses are also said to have openly discussed their intercourse and joked about rape. There is also a testimony about a female employee who committed suicide after some of her male colleagues shared photos of her that revealed that she had a sexual relationship with one of her bosses.
Activision Blizzard, however, denies all allegations and says that they have an inclusive corporate culture that values diversity and where there is no room for sexual harassment. They also believe that the lawsuit contains many inaccuracies and hasty conclusions.
